Data curator: who is s / he? Findings of the IFLA Library Theory and Research...Anna Maria Tammaro
The document summarizes findings from a research project on data curation roles and responsibilities. It outlines the project's phases which included a literature review, content analysis of job postings, and interviews. The content analysis of over 400 job postings found that roles involved in data curation have diverse titles and responsibilities often include instruction, reference, outreach, access, and preservation services. Data curators work to ensure long-term access and understanding of research data across its lifecycle.

A framework for lifelong learning and teaching: the competencies paradigm and...Anna Maria Tammaro
This document discusses a framework for lifelong learning and teaching competencies for library professionals. It proposes adopting a competency-based paradigm to enhance the comparability of learning outcomes for library education programs internationally. This involves defining core competencies for the field and developing standards, frameworks and tools for transparency, equivalency and recognition of qualifications between countries. The document recommends that organizations like IFLA and national library associations play a role in facilitating greater cooperation between stakeholders and supporting professionals' continuous learning and career development based on competencies.
